This Crirrinal Petition under Section 438 of Cr.P.C. is filed by the petitioner, who is the sole Accused, seeking anticipatory bail in Crime No.184 of 2Ol9 of Jawahar Nagar Police Station, Rachakonda Commissionerate, Ranga Reddy District, registered for the offences punishable under Sections 447, 427 and 420 of IPC.
The cas() of the prosecution is that the defacto complainant, being the Revenue Inspector of Kapra Mandal, inspected the Government lands in Sy.Nos.285 to 291 of Ambedkar Nagar, Jawaharnagar Village, and found that the petitioner/ AccrLsed illegally trespassed into the said lands and sold plots to different persons through the Notarized Agreement of Sale and thereby cheated the poor people. Basing on the complaint lodged by the defacto complainant, the police registered Crime No. 184 of 2Ol9 for the aforesaid offences agains t the petitioner.
Heard learned counsel for the petitioner/Accused and the learned Ai ditional Public Prosecutor appearing for the respondent Sta,e. Perused the material on record. Learned r:ounsei for the petitioner contends that the petitioner alon3 with others has purchased an extent of Ac.1.OO of land from his vendors through Agreement of Sale
CSD, J Crl.P.No.4088 of 2019 dt.28.03.20i8 for a valuable consideration and got.registered l the same in his name. It is also contended that the petitioner is no way concerned with the alleged offence of encroachment and thereby it cannot be said that the petitioner has cheated any person. It is also contended that the above crime was registered on 29.03.2019 and by this time, most part of investigation might have been completed and that the petitioner is ready to abide by ary of the conditions imposed by this Court and would cooperate with the investigation, if he is released on anticipatory bail in the event of his arrest in connection with the aforesaid crime.
On the other hand, the learned Additional Public Prosecutor opposed the relief sought in the above petition. Therefore, by taking into consideration the nature of allegations made against the petitioner and since the petitioner contends that he is a bonafide purchaser of the subject land from his vendors for a valuable consideration, this Court is inclined to grant anticipatory bail to the petitioner by imposing some conditions.
In the result, this criminal petition is allowed and the petitioner/Accused is directed to be released on bail in the event of his arrest in connection with Crime No.184 of 2019 of Jawahar Nagar Police Station, Rachakonda Commissionerate, Ranga Reddy District, on his executing a personal bond for Rs.1O,0OO/- (Rupees ten thousand only) with two local sureties for a like ".rri A"n to the satisfaction of the said ,*"*,*
GSD, J Crl.l'.No.4088 of 2019 J Station House Officer and subject to the condition that the petitioner/Accused would cooperate with the investigation and would report before the Investigating Officer on every Saturday betu,r:en 10-00 a.m. and 6-00 p.m. till completion of investigation and filing of charge sheet, whichever is ea-rlier. As a sequel, miscellaneous petitions pending, if any, sha-Il stand closed.
